Top users - sort order
From time to time (but very rarely) I see that sort order of users is not sorted by points. That usually happens when you have 2 or 3 users being very close. Right now, in Top Storage Software Users list I see a guy with 120 points being in front of the second guy who has 122 points. I see that from "both top page and "EMC Support Forums » Storage Software". Standard things like refresh, restart of browser have been done so I can only assume there is a bug somewhere in how this is handled. Tested with both Firefox 2 and IE6.
